Job Purpose
The Gender Specialist will provide technical support services to the GROW Project to articulate and strengthen the response to addressing national priorities for the delivery of gender equality and women’s empowerment plus facilitating synergies across all project components in line with national and World Bank Policies.

Duties and Responsibilities:
a) Define critical gender issues with regard to the GROW Project components and interventions.
b) Take lead in the initiation, implementation and monitoring of activities on establishment and strengthening Women Entrepreneurs Platforms at national, regional and sub-regional and support other Specialists to address gender concerns across all project components;
c) Oversee the implementation of the community mobilisation and mind set change to mitigate risks of GBV, engage male champions in gender transformative activities.
d) Take lead in initiation, implementation and monitoring of project activities on women economic empowerment.
e) Track all gender related information and issues for all GROW project components and ensure data is entered into the MIS.
f) Support the PIT at MGLSD in identifying policy and regulatory constraints for further consideration and actions policy reforms.
g) Support the PIT at MGLSD in the implementation of activities under business development, including review of the Core Course curriculum, skills training and apprentice program.
h) Take lead on activities under infrastructure sub-component relating to gender inclusion and childcare.
i) Offer direct and remote technical support to project team at the national and district levels including ensuring women economic empowerment activities are undertaken in line with the project core values, principles and approaches, international standards and best practices.
j) Take part in the development and review of the Project Operations Manual and other necessary documents and manuals.
k) Participate in the preparation of consolidated project Annual Work Plans and Budgets.
l) Support the development and implementation of the GROW’s communication strategy.
m) Review safeguard instruments and reports under the project.
n) Coordinate with the Gender Specialist of the PSFU.
o) Perform any other duties as may be assigned from time to time by the Project Coordinator.


Qualifications and competencies
a) The candidate should possess a Master’s Degree in Law, Gender Studies, Governance and
Human Rights, or any other relevant field on Gender.
b) A minimum of eight (8) years practical experience in the field of Women Economic
Empowerment, and GBV prevention and response.
c) Experience in working on gender issues and community mobilization including communications, developing of IEC materials.

Deliverables
a) Reports on key gender issues for GROW under each component and strategies.
b) Reports on Women Entrepreneurs Platforms at national, regional and sub-regional levels.
c) Reports on community mobilisation and shifts in mind set among GROW stakeholders.
d) Reports on technical support to project team at the national and district levels on women economic empowerment.
e) Reports on business development, infrastructure and childcare.
f) Gender Responsive Project Operations Manual for GROW Project.
p) Gender Responsive GROW Project Documents i.e. Grants Manual, Stakeholder Engagement
Plan, Environmental and social management systems among others.
